#152991 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#152991 is composed of 8.2% red, 16.1%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.5% cyan, 71.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 230.3 degrees, a saturation of 74.7% and a lightness of 32.5%. #152991 color hex could be obtained by blending #2a52ff with #000023.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

#152991 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#152991 has RGB values of R:21, G:41, B:145 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0.72, Y:0,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 1386897.

Shades and Tints of #152991
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010208 is the darkest color, while #f6f7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#152991
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4e5058 is the less saturated color, while #021ca4 is the most saturated one.
